Over 50s

Keeping physically active not only improves your health and quality of life it can also help you to live longer... What’s even better is that it's never too early or too late to start doing some exercise and staying fit!

As you get older, regular physical activity will also help you stay in touch with friends and neighbours, and to get out and about more. If you stay physically active, you're also likely to stay independent longer.

Some of the benefits of keeping active include:

  • a reduced risk of developing a life-threatening disease
  • a greater likelihood of maintaining or reaching a healthy weight
  • a greater sense of well-being
  • improved sleep and increased day-time vitality

Exercise can make you stronger. You'll feel more confident and involved in life.
Remember, before beginning a new exercise regime, it's a good idea to talk to your doctor first. Your local doctor is also a good place to start to learn about exercise for your health.
